2. Payment Processors

Efficient payment processing is vital for any eCommerce business. Selecting the right payment processor can enhance user experience and improve conversion rates. Here are some leading options:

Payment Processor Key Features Transaction Fees
PayPal Widely accepted, easy integration 2.9% + $0.30 per transaction
Stripe Customizable, supports various currencies 2.9% + $0.30 per transaction
Square Point-of-sale options, invoicing features 2.6% + $0.10 per transaction
Authorize.Net Advanced fraud protection, recurring billing $25 monthly fee + 2.9% + $0.30 per transaction

3. Inventory Management Systems

Maintaining accurate inventory levels is crucial for retailers. Inventory management systems help businesses track stock levels, order products, and manage suppliers. Notable systems include:

  • TradeGecko: Intuitive interface and multi-channel capabilities.
  • Zoho Inventory: Integrates well with other Zoho products and offers free tier options.
  • inFlow Inventory: Features barcode scanning and invoicing.
